💡 How Do Dehydrating Rust Preventatives Work?
Picture this: A tiny battle happening on your metal surface. On one side, water molecules team up with oxygen to form iron oxide (a.k.a., rust). On the other side, dehydrating agents swoop in like caped crusaders. They displace water droplets, evaporate residual moisture, and leave behind a thin film that blocks further attacks. It’s kind of like putting invisible armor on your gear. Plus, many formulas come with added bonuses like lubrication or even UV protection. Who needs kryptonite when you’ve got this stuff? 😎✨
🎯 Which Products Are Worth Your Buck?
Not all dehydrating rust preventatives are created equal. Some excel at short-term protection while others offer long-lasting durability. For example, WD-40 may be great for quick fixes 🚀, but for heavy-duty jobs, consider industrial-grade options like CRC Dri-Film or Boeshield T-9. If sustainability matters to you, eco-friendly alternatives made from natural oils are gaining popularity too 🌱. Pro tip: Always read labels carefully to ensure compatibility with your specific materials. No one wants their shiny new bike chain turning sticky after using the wrong product! 🚴♂️❌
